2018 Mr. and Miss Kentucky Basketball Candidates

Today the Kentucky Lions Eye Foundation announced the candidates for Kentucky’s 2018 Mr. and Miss Basketball. As part of a partnership between the Kentucky Lions Eye Foundation (KLEF) and the Kentucky Association of Basketball Coaches (KABC) the following Kentucky senior student athletes have been selected as Mr. and Miss Kentucky Basketball candidates and Regional Players of the Year:

2018 Miss KY Basketball Candidates
Region 1: Macey Turley – Murray
Region 2: Trinitee Jackson – Christian County
Region 3: Caitlin Simon – Edmonson County
Region 4: Amaya Lasley – South Warren
Region 5: Marly Walls – Nelson County
Region 6: Molly Lockhart – Butler
Region 7: Grace Berger – Sacred Heart Academy
Region 8: Shelby Harmeyer – Simon Kenton
Region 9: Lexi Held – Cooper
Region 10: Taylor Clos – Campbell County
Region 11: Mashayla Cecil – Paul Laurence Dunbar
Region 12: Seygan Robins – Mercer County
Region 13: Blair Green – Harlan County
Region 14: Macie Gibson – Owsley County
Region 14: Hannah Kash – Lee County
Region 15: Summer Rose – Shelby Valley
Region 16: Madison Darnell – Russell
Region 16: Mykasa Robinson – Ashland Blazer

 

2018 Mr. KY Basketball Candidates
Region 1: Jerome (JJ) Reed – Paducah Tilghman
Region 2: Detorrion Ware – Christian County
Region 3: GCorian Gardner – Owensboro
Region 4: Skyelar Potter – Warren Central
Region 5: Mickey Pearson – John Hardin
Region 6: Curt Lewis – Valley
Region 7: Jay Scrubb – Trinity (Louisville)
Region 8: Cobe Penny – Anderson County
Region 9: CJ Fredrick – Covington Catholic
Region 9: Adam Kunkel – Cooper
Region 10: Will Philpot – George Rogers Clark
Region 11: Eric Boone – Bryan Station
Region 12: Trevon Faulkner – Mercer County
Region 12: Steven Fitzgerald – Pulaski County
Region 13: Andrew Taylor – Corbin
Region 13: Markelle Turner – Knox Central
Region 14: Caleb Bonny – Estill County
Region 15: Wyatt Battaile – Pikeville
Region 16: Dalton Barnett – Menifee County

**Some nominations resulted in a tie, therefore there are a few regions with multiple candidates. **

The male and female with the most votes from the final ballot will be named Mr. and Miss Kentucky Basketball at the awards ceremony on Tuesday, March 13th in Lexington, KY at the Lexington Center’s Bluegrass Ballroom.

The 7th Annual Mr. and Miss Kentucky Basketball Awards Ceremony serves as a fundraiser for the Kentucky Lions Eye Foundation, who has announced Mr. Kentucky Basketball since 1954 and Miss Kentucky Basketball since 1976.

KLEF’s mission is to prevent and cure blindness. For more information contact KLEF at 502-583-0564.
